Dallas shop blows out beauty offerings with new celebrity-loved brands
Forty Five Ten, Dallas purveyor of all things fabulous, has just expanded the store’s beauty offerings. In addition to the lineup of makeup, skin and hair care products, and fragrances, the McKinney Avenue shop also brought on a full-time resident makeup artist.
Among the new — and mainly celebrity-endorsed — offerings are Surratt Beauty, a makeup line from artist Troy Surratt that combines the elegance of Paris and innovation of Tokyo; luxurious Esqido lashes; organic-yet prestige Kjaer Weis makeup; Mila Moursi face and body treatments; Dr. Sebagh anti-aging products; Rubis Tweezers, considered to be the “Ferrari of cosmetic tweezers”; Serge Lutens and Eight & Bob fragrance brands; and Sachajuan hair care products.
The resident makeup artist is Brandon Navarro, a 15-year veteran who has worked with such brands as Estée Lauder, Mac, Laura Mercier, Shu Uemura, and Le Metier. Appointments with Navarro are not required but are recommended.
“Our expanded cosmetics department is a preview of what is to come with our new downtown Dallas flagship, Forty Five Ten on Main, opening next fall,” said owner Brian Bolke in a release. “Our new introductions are an exclusive curation of the ‘best of the best’ beauty brands. Many are hard to find, all are exclusive to Dallas, and some are exclusive to the U.S. We know that beauty fanatics will be right at home.”
